G. Laborie is a scholar working on Mechanical Engineering, Ocean Engineering and Environmental Engineering. According to data from OpenAlex, G. Laborie has authored 4 papers receiving a total of 45 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Mechanical Engineering, 1 paper in Ocean Engineering and 1 paper in Environmental Engineering. Recurrent topics in G. Laborie's work include Carbon Dioxide Capture Technologies (3 papers), Membrane Separation and Gas Transport (2 papers) and Industrial Gas Emission Control (2 papers). G. Laborie is often cited by papers focused on Carbon Dioxide Capture Technologies (3 papers), Membrane Separation and Gas Transport (2 papers) and Industrial Gas Emission Control (2 papers). G. Laborie collaborates with scholars based in France, Italy and Luxembourg. G. Laborie's co-authors include Paul Broutin, Jan Mertens, Patrick Briot, Ludovic Raynal, David Chiche, Jean‐Marc Schweitzer, Vincent Carlier, Jean Kittel and François Grosjean and has published in prestigious journals such as Oil & Gas Science and Technology – Revue d’IFP Energies nouvelles, HAL (Le Centre pour la Communication Scientifique Directe) and Energy Procedia.
